Why Change the Hydraulic Fluid?
First off, let's talk about why you need to change the hydraulic fluid. Over time, hydraulic fluid can get contaminated with dirt, debris, and moisture. These contaminants can cause wear and tear on the valves, pumps, and other components in the system. They can also lead to reduced efficiency and even system failure. Changing the hydraulic fluid regularly helps to keep the system running smoothly and extends its lifespan.
Tools and Materials You'll Need
Before you start changing the hydraulic fluid, you'll need to gather a few tools and materials:
- A drain pan: This is used to collect the old hydraulic fluid. Make sure it's large enough to hold all the fluid in your system.
- A filter wrench: You'll need this to remove the hydraulic filter.
- A new hydraulic filter: It's a good idea to replace the filter every time you change the fluid.
- A funnel: To pour the new hydraulic fluid into the system.
- The right type of hydraulic fluid: Check your system's manual to find out what type of fluid it requires.
- Gloves and safety glasses: Hydraulic fluid can be messy and harmful to your skin and eyes, so it's important to protect yourself.
Step - by - Step Guide
Step 1: Prepare the System
First, turn off the power to the valve control system. This is a safety measure to prevent any accidental activation of the valves while you're working on the system. Then, let the system cool down for a while. Hydraulic fluid can get very hot during operation, and you don't want to burn yourself when you start draining it.
Step 2: Locate the Drain Plug
Next, find the drain plug on the hydraulic reservoir. This is usually located at the bottom of the reservoir. Place the drain pan underneath the drain plug to catch the old fluid.
Step 3: Drain the Old Fluid
Use a wrench to loosen the drain plug. Be careful, as the fluid may start to flow out quickly. Let all the old fluid drain into the pan. This may take a few minutes, depending on the size of the reservoir. Once all the fluid has drained, tighten the drain plug back up.
Step 4: Remove and Replace the Filter
Locate the hydraulic filter. It's usually connected to the reservoir or the hydraulic lines. Use the filter wrench to remove the old filter. Make sure to have a rag handy to catch any drips. Once the old filter is removed, install the new filter. Follow the manufacturer's instructions on how to properly install the filter.
Step 5: Add New Hydraulic Fluid
Take the funnel and place it in the fill port of the hydraulic reservoir. Slowly pour the new hydraulic fluid into the reservoir. Check the system's manual to find out how much fluid it needs. Don't overfill the reservoir, as this can cause problems.
Step 6: Check for Leaks
After adding the new fluid, turn on the power to the system. Let it run for a few minutes and check for any leaks around the drain plug, filter, and hydraulic lines. If you see any leaks, turn off the system immediately and fix the problem.
Step 7: Bleed the System
Some valve control systems may need to be bled to remove any air bubbles from the hydraulic lines. Check your system's manual to see if this is necessary. If it is, follow the instructions in the manual on how to bleed the system.


Tips and Tricks
- Keep a record of when you change the hydraulic fluid. This will help you keep track of your maintenance schedule.
- If you're not sure about any step in the process, don't hesitate to consult the system's manual or contact a professional.
- Dispose of the old hydraulic fluid properly. It's a hazardous waste, so you can't just pour it down the drain. Check with your local waste management facility for the proper disposal method.
